поиск по массиву в form_for rails

У меня есть select_tag с options_for_select в form_for для создания экземпляра модели, но это огромный список, поэтому я хочу добавить поиск (позволить пользователю вводить свой выбор и видеть суженные результаты по мере того, как они продолжают печатать) вместо Выбрать. Должен ли я заменить select на form_tag? Как мне добавить поле поиска в form_for?

просмотры/собаки/новые:

<%= form_for [@master, @dog], role: "form" do |f| %>

              <div class="form-group">
                  <div><%= f.label :name %><br />
                  <%= f.text_field :name, :autofocus => true, class: "form-control" %></div>
              </div>

              <div class="form-group">
                  <div><%= f.label :age %><br />
                  <%= f.number_field :age, class: "form-control" %></div>
              </div>

              <div class="form-group">
                  <div><%= f.label :breed %><br />
                  <%= select_tag "breed", options_for_select([['French Bulldog' ,'French Bulldog'], ['Pitbull', 'Pitbull']]) %>

              </div>

в настоящее время отображается как:

введите здесь описание изображения


person monty_lennie    schedule 23.01.2014    source источник


Ответы (1)